Ten Simple Rules for Developing Usable Software in Computational Biology

[...]scientific software is often poorly documented, non-intuitive, non-robust with regards to input data and parameters, and hard to install. Usable software should offer the features needed and behave as expected by the community. [...]a new tool needs to provide substantial novelty over existing...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Veröffentlicht in:PLoS computational biology 2017-01, Vol.13 (1), p.e1005265-e1005265
Hauptverfasser: List, Markus, Ebert, Peter, Albrecht, Felipe
Format: Artikel
Sprache:eng
Schlagworte:
Online-Zugang:Volltext
Tags: Tag hinzufügen
Keine Tags, Fügen Sie den ersten Tag hinzu!
Beschreibung
Zusammenfassung:[...]scientific software is often poorly documented, non-intuitive, non-robust with regards to input data and parameters, and hard to install. Usable software should offer the features needed and behave as expected by the community. [...]a new tool needs to provide substantial novelty over existing solutions. [...]it is imperative to provide demo data that enable users to immediately interact with the software.
ISSN:1553-7358
1553-734X
1553-7358
DOI:10.1371/journal.pcbi.1005265